> 
> das sind die moeglichen produktvarianten etc. wie sich das 
> darstellen kann.
> eigentlich ist es max. 2 stufig, mehr hab ich nicht gefunden.
> die variantenarten etc. sind nicht fix. koennen groessen, 
> farben, produktteile, zusatzteile, ersatzteile etc. sein.
>  

Hier eine M�glichkeit...
Du kannst aber auch was weniger normalisiertes nehmen und Parameter und
ParameterWerte zusammenwerfen...
Damit es einfacher wird hab ich bewusst das ganze fest nur 2stufig gemacht:

Produkte (id, name, beschreibung)
Parameter (id, name)
ParameterWerte (id, ParameterID, Wert)
ProduktAngebot (id, ProduktID, ParameterWertID1, ParameterWertID2)
Angebotspreise (id, ProduktAngebot, Menge, St�ckPreis)

Deine Tabelle in diesem Format:

** Produkte (id, name, beschreibung)
1, Produkte1, blabla
2, Produkte2, blabla
3, Produkte3, blabla
4, Produkte4, blabla
5, Produkte5, blabla

** Parameter (id, name)
1, Gr�sse
2, Farbe

** ParameterWerte (id, ParameterID, Wert)
1, 1, Gr�sse1
2, 1, Gr�sse2
3, 1, Gr�sse3
4, 2, Farbe1
5, 2, Farbe2
6, 2, Farbe3
7, 2, Farbe4

** ProduktAngebot (id, ProduktID, ParameterWertID1, ParameterWertID2)
1, 1, 1, 4
2, 1, 1, 5
3, 1, 1, 6
4, 1, 2, 4
5, 1, 2, 5
6, 1, 2, 6
7, 1, 3, 4
8, 1, 3, 7
9, 2, 4, null
10, 2, 5, null
11, 3, 1, null
12, 3, 2, null
13, 3, 3, null
14, 4, 1, null
15, 4, 2, null
16, 4, 3, null
17, 5, null, null

** Angebotspreise (id, ProduktAngebot, Menge, St�ckPreis)
Nur Produkt2 und Produkt3 wegen Menge:
1, 9, 1, 10
2, 9, 10, 8
3, 11, 1, 10
4, 11, 10, 9
5, 12, 1, 12
6, 12, 10, 11
7, 13, 1, 14
8, 13, 10, 13



Claudius

_______________________________________________
Coffeehouse Mailingliste, Postings senden an:
[EMAIL PROTECTED]
An-/Abmeldung und Suchfunktion unter:
http://www.glengamoi.com/mailman/listinfo/coffeehouse

Antwort per Email an